There was an issue where businesses' and remote contacts' contact photos
wouldn't open contact cards correctly. The issue was rooted in the incorrect
contact uri being assigned to the quick contact badge.
from the bugbash:
16. Tap on business icon from search results says “ no application found” instead of opening the business info
17. Same as #16 but with contact from Directory Google.com - “The contact doesn’t exist” when tapping contact icon

Previously, Android's Dialer app was developed in an internal Google
source control system and only exported to public during AOSP drops.
The Dialer team is now switching to a public development model similar
to the telephony team.
This CL represents all internal Google changes that were committed to
Dialer between the public O release and today's tip of tree on internal
master. This CL squashes those changes into a single commit.
In subsequent changes, changes will be exported on a per-commit basis.
